In which of these structures is collagen fibers present in rows between parallel bundles of fibers?(a) Skin(b) Submucosa of digestive tract(c) Tendon(d) Tunica albugineaI have been asked this question during an online interview.My question comes from Animal Tissues-4 in division Structural Organisations in Animals of Biology – Class 11

Correct option is (c) Tendon

Explanation: Collagen FIBERS are present in parallel bundles in dense regular CONNECTIVE tissues, such as in TENDONS. Skin, submucosa of digestive tract and tunica albuginea covering the testes have dense irregular connective tissue.
